Cumberland Leads Whitko To Victory
WABASH – Brianna Cumberland had a big night as the Whitko girls basketball team returned to its winning ways Saturday night.
Cumberland popped in a game-high 20 points to lead her team past host Southwood 51-33 in a Three Rivers Conference contest.
Whitko, which had lost its last two games, improves to 9-7 overall and 3-2 in the TRC.
The Wildcats led 13-8 after the opening period and 27-12 at halftime en route to the league win.
Emily Day scored 11 points and Aly Reiff had nine for Whitko.
Brooke Elliott paced Southwood, now 7-9 overall and 1-4 in the TRC, with nine points.
Whitko plays at Wawasee Tuesday night. Southwood plays at Maconaquah Tuesday night.
